
One Barr body is found in the man of genotype
A. XY
B. XXXY
C. XXY
D. XX

Hint: The Barr body also called the sex chromatin is the inactive and condensed X chromosome found in organisms having XY type of sex determination. This X chromosome is inactivated by the process called Lyonization.
Complete answer:
A Human being having the XY type of sex determination has 23 pairs of chromosomes in which 22 pairs of chromosomes are autosomes or body chromosomes that are similar in all organisms. The last pair of chromosomes is the allosomes or the sex chromosomes that differ in males and females and are responsible for the sex of an individual. The sex chromosomes in males are XY whereas, in females it is XX. To equalize the phenotype of X chromosomes in males and females, one of the X chromosomes in the female is inactivated and called the Barr body. The number of Barr bodies or inactivated X chromosomes is determined by subtracting 1 from the total number of X chromosomes. In females, who carry one X chromosome extra than males, the other X chromosome is inactivated, condensed, and shut down in the heterochromatin- a transcriptionally inactive structure.
This phenomenon is a result of the process called dosage compensation that balances the expression of X-linked genes between males and females.
In males that have more than one X chromosome, the extra X chromosome is inactivated and the number of Barr bodies in that individual will be 1 less than the total number of X chromosomes.
Let us analyze the options one by one to find the correct answer.
Option A: In XY since there is only one X chromosome, the number of barr bodies in this individual will be zero. Therefore, this is an incorrect option.
Option B: XXXY, the total number of barr bodies in this individual will be one less than the total number of X chromosomes, i.e, 2. Therefore, this is an incorrect option.
Option C: XXY, depicts the condition of Klinefelter syndromes in men where the number of Barr bodies in an individual is 1. Therefore, this is the correct option.
Option D: XX, the number of Barr bodies in this individual is 1, but this pair of sex chromosomes are present in females and not males. Therefore, this is an incorrect option.
Hence, the correct answer is option (C)
Note: Klinefelter syndrome is a genetic condition that occurs in males who have XXY pair of sex chromosomes, i.e, an extra copy of the X chromosome. These individuals produce a lesser amount of testosterone which results in lesser body and facial hair, muscle mass, and development of certain feminine characters. They produce less or no sperms and thus are mostly infertile.
